Leadership Kim Nguyen Zastrow


Kim N. Zastrow Founder, President & CEO of VITESSE Recruiting & Staffing, Inc. (VITESSE), has grown her business from the bedroom of her house into a multi-million dollar enterprise it is today. She keeps her business running efficiently by investing in the latest technology and implementing practical solutions that are in line with the staffing industry's best practices. Kim believes Staffing and Recruiting is a caring business and caring is the first critical qualification that she looks for when she hires internal staff. Through her leadership, VITESSE was named among the Top 500 Asian-Owned and Women Owned Businesses in America for two consecutive years in 2008 and 2009 by DiversityBusiness.com, a selection made out of the review of over 650,000 businesses in the nation. Kim received her Masters in Business Administration (MBA) from Pepperdine University. She is a cancer survivor and long-time continued Supporter of Orange County Rescue Mission, American Red Cross, and American Cancer Association.

Other Professional Contributions

Kim spearheaded, chaired and/or co-hosted a number of notable events in Orange County for The Asian Business Associations of Orange County (ABAOC).

  • "The Greater Diversity Career Job Fair"
    Co-hosted with the Orange County One Stop & OC Business Center in 2005 at the Orange County Fairground with over 85 exhibitors.
  • "The Small Business Exchange/The Southern California Business Matchmaking & Expo"
    Co-hosted with the Asian Business Association of Los Angeles & Joint Utilities in 2007 at the Long Beach Convention Center.
  • "The Small Business Day"
    Chairwoman in 2008 at the DoubleTree Hotel in Orange. This event is a collaboration effort of many organizations & chambers including ABAOC, The Asian Community Development, The US Small Business Administration, The Asian American Business Women Association, OC Chinese - American Chamber of Commerce, The Filipino Chamber of Commerce, the Vietnamese Chamber of Commerce of OC and The OC Business Service Center.
  • "Miss Vietnam San Diego Pageant"
    Pageant Judge in 2010 hosted by The Vietnamese American Youth Alliance.
